Although Taupo is a small town, it has plenty of activities and attractions to offer. Also, being situated by a lake, it has mesmerizing scenic beauty and is ideal for exploration.
The Tongariro National Park is famous for its geysers, mud pools and floating pumice rocks. Some of the geothermal sites worth visiting are Orakei Korako, WairakeiValley and Karapiti. The Pureora Forest Park houses some of the rarest wildlife in the world.
Taupo also has a Volcanic Activity Centre where information about local volcanoes is made available. The Regional Museum and Art Gallery has some excellent collections of Taupo’s magnificent history and is worth a visit. The town also boasts of its own version of the Jurassic Park, the Spa Dinosaur Valley, a great place for kids as well as grown-ups.
Apart from this, Taupo also has many adventure options. From jet-skiing to rock climbing and much more, the town also has a lot in store for those who love adventure.
